Shapelet-Based Distance Measure Aims to Improve Multi-Source Transfer Learning for Time Series

A new arXiv preprint proposes selecting source datasets for time series classification by measuring similarity through shapelets, the discriminative subsequences that characterize time series patterns. The authors argue that transfer learning helps overcome limited labeled data in deep learning, but its usefulness hinges on picking appropriate source datasets. Their method is presented as an alternative to conventional transferability estimation, which the paper describes as computationally expensive.

Study examines parameter-efficient tuning of language models for time-series forecasting

A new arXiv paper investigates how pretrained language models can be adapted for univariate time-series forecasting using parameter-efficient transfer learning. The authors focus on identifying which design decisions matter most for effective transfer between text and numerical sequences. LoRA Study Maps Asymmetric Transfer Across Tasks and Languages

Researchers ran a controlled LoRA fine-tuning experiment to see how gains from training on one task or language carry over to others. The work finds that transfer between tasks and languages is uneven rather than symmetric, meaning improvements in one setting do not reliably help elsewhere. The findings point to limits in assuming that fine-tuning benefits generalize broadly across multilingual, multi-task models.

QSTAR framework routes quantum branches selectively in transfer learning

A new arXiv preprint introduces QSTAR, a method that decides when a quantum component should be used within a transfer-learning pipeline instead of always relying on a fixed variational quantum classifier. The authors argue that common evaluations of quantum transfer learning obscure this question, and their approach adds adaptive routing to select the quantum branch only when it contributes. arXiv Paper Proposes LLVM IR Ranking to Speed Up Transfer-Learning Autotuning

A new arXiv preprint describes a method that uses predictive ranking of LLVM intermediate representation to accelerate transfer-learning-based performance autotuning in high-performance computing. The approach aims to reduce the cost of finding optimal configurations as HPC systems grow more complex. It is categorized under machine learning research.

arXiv Paper Applies Transfer Learning to Socioeconomic Estimation for Displaced Populations

A new arXiv preprint proposes using transfer learning to estimate socioeconomic conditions among forcibly displaced populations. The authors note that inclusive household surveys provide valuable welfare benchmarks but are costly and only conducted periodically, motivating cheaper modeling approaches. Study examines reuse and negative transfer in latent communication between model cells

A new arXiv paper looks at how groups of language models that share a common base communicate through compact latent packets rather than plain text. The authors find that limiting what each cell can see encourages reusable, value-indexed interfaces, while a single globally visible model instead developed a code entangled with specific episodes. The work highlights both the transfer benefits and the negative transfer risks when latent messages are reused across different settings.

Study Compares Pre-trained CNNs for Melanoma Detection

A new arXiv preprint benchmarks several pre-trained convolutional neural networks on the task of separating melanoma from other skin lesions. The authors frame the problem around the difficulty of visual similarity between lesion types and variability in imaging, which complicates early diagnosis. The comparison evaluates how well these existing image models transfer to this clinical classification setting.
